Compartir a través de


función WifiConfig_ReloadConfig

Encabezado: #include <applibs/wificonfig.h>

Vuelve a cargar la configuración de red actual desde el almacenamiento no móvil. Cualquier configuración no guardada se perderá.

static int WifiConfig_ReloadConfig(void);

Errores

Devuelve -1 si se encuentra un error y se establece errno en el valor de error.

  • EACCES: el manifiesto de la aplicación no incluye la funcionalidad WifiConfig.

  • EAGAIN: el dispositivo Wi-Fi no está listo.

  • ENETDOWN: la interfaz de red Wi-Fi no está disponible.

También se pueden especificar otros errno errores; estos errores no son deterministas y es posible que no se conserve el mismo comportamiento a través de las actualizaciones del sistema.

Valor devuelto

Devuelve 0 para éxito o -1 para error, en cuyo caso errno se establece en el valor de error.

Observaciones

Las aplicaciones deben llamar a WifiConfig_ReloadConfig para volver a cargar los certificados utilizados para EAP-TLS si se han instalado nuevos certificados mediante las API de CertStore. La función desconecta todas las conexiones actuales Wi-Fi y reinicia el proceso de conexión. No escribe la configuración en el almacenamiento persistente; simplemente vuelve a cargar la configuración existente del almacenamiento. Para guardar una configuración de modo que persista durante los reinicios, llame a WifiConfig_PersistConfig.

Requisitos del manifiesto de la aplicación

El manifiesto de la aplicación debe incluir la funcionalidad WifiConfig.